Maxima Synthetic Gear Oil 75w90 - 1 Liter
Maxima Synthetic Gear Oil 75w90 - 1 Liter
Sale price$405.99
Regular price (/)
Maxima Synthetic Gear Oil 75w90 - 1 Liter
This product has no reviews yet.
This product has no reviews yet.